Transaction 3c678e74a2ff8bee7283da14f617ca1e0c60bac66e950e1e03113bfdfd294078

1 Input
2 Outputs
  • 3c678e74a2ff8bee7283da14f617ca1e0c60bac66e950e1e03113bfdfd294078:0
  • value  2356276
    address  1KX3aCMkxeaQ3hunPCPjUUnPfps8t9ckBT
  • 3c678e74a2ff8bee7283da14f617ca1e0c60bac66e950e1e03113bfdfd294078:1
  • value  90564317
    address  3BaKZ3XGvuRfWxeiu2vTBSWEpeUgUac546